# Quotaforge per-tenant rate limits — on-call reference.
# These values cap requests per tenant per minute; raise them only during a declared incident.
# Changes take effect on service restart, not hot reload.
# The admin API credential used to push quota overrides is set on the next line.

vault entry, yahif-yaduf: VAULT_KEY8=322f13de

Subject: Offline mode — review before Thursday

Team,

The offline branch for Terracount (field-survey app) is ready. Surveys queue locally in encrypted storage and sync when connectivity returns. Conflict resolution is last-write-wins per plot record; flag anything you disagree with. Please focus review on the sync retry backoff and the queue-drain ordering. To hit the staging sync endpoint during testing, authenticate with the bearer token below.

session JWT of yaguf-tahop = eyJhbGciOiJIUzI1NiIsInR5cCI6IkpXVCJ9.eyJzdWIiOiIIvtUmFqQ_4In0.rjsW2NuF59R8

## Limits and Quotas: Session-Token Refresh (Brightmoor Auth)

For this week's eng sync: the refresh bug in Brightmoor Auth caused tokens to renew on every request instead of near expiry, tripling load on the token service. The fix adds a refresh window and a per-client renewal quota. Tokens now refresh only inside the window, and clients exceeding the quota are throttled rather than rejected. Mobile clients with clock skew get a small grace margin. The values currently deployed to production are shown below.

constants for yafog-hawep:
RATE_LIMITS = {
    "aldeth": 722,
    "tamix": 452,
}